Experience with Liposomal Amphotericin B in Outpatient Parenteral Antimicrobial Therapy

Outpatient parenteral antimicrobial therapy (OPAT) using liposomal amphotericin B (L-AMB) is feasible for histoplasmosis treatment. While adverse events like hypokalemia and AKI occurred, most were managed outpatient, indicating safety with monitoring.

Background:

  • Outpatient parenteral antimicrobial therapy (OPAT) offers a safe and effective treatment option for intravenous antimicrobials.
  • Limited data exist on the use and safety of liposomal amphotericin B (L-AMB) within OPAT settings.
  • This study addresses the need for more information on L-AMB in OPAT.

Purpose of the Study:

  • To describe the patient population receiving L-AMB via OPAT.
  • To evaluate factors associated with readmission and adverse events (AEs) in L-AMB OPAT.
  • To identify predictors of worse outcomes in patients treated with L-AMB OPAT.

Main Methods:

  • Retrospective review of patient records for L-AMB OPAT between January 1, 2015, and July 31, 2018.
  • Analysis of patient demographics, L-AMB dosage, treatment completion, readmission rates, and adverse events.
  • Statistical analysis to identify predictors of adverse events, particularly acute kidney injury (AKI).

Main Results:

  • Forty-two patients received L-AMB OPAT, primarily for histoplasmosis, with common doses of 3 or 5 mg/kg.
  • 62% completed their L-AMB course; 52% were readmitted within 30 days, but only 12% due to L-AMB AEs.
  • Hypokalemia (62%) and AKI (48%) were frequent, but 90% showed renal recovery within 30 days post-discontinuation. Higher L-AMB dose, lower potassium, and potassium supplementation predicted AKI.

Conclusions:

  • Liposomal amphotericin B OPAT is feasible for treating conditions like histoplasmosis.
  • Close outpatient monitoring is crucial to manage significant adverse events such as hypokalemia and AKI.
  • Despite potential AEs, L-AMB OPAT can be managed effectively without long-term sequelae in most cases.
